Identity errors and wrong Social Security numbers (SSNs) are surprisingly common causes of processing delays or notices. Mistyping an SSN, mixing up names, or failing to sign a return can lead to corrections or rejections, meaning slower refunds and extra paperwork. A quick review before submission — verifying SSNs, names, and bank routing numbers for direct deposit — dramatically reduces mistakes.
